“Language in Colonization, Renaissance Poetry and Shakespeare: From Interpoetics to Translation” by Jonathan Locke Hart is a textbook that delves into the relationship between language and colonization, focusing on the literary movement of the Renaissance and the works of Shakespeare. This book, published by Routledge in 2024, explores language arts and disciplines, performing arts, and political science within a 220-page trade paperback format. Written in English, the text provides insights into the intricate connections between language, culture, and power during the Renaissance period.
